Term response to stimulus ID (Ontology) GO:0050896 (Gene Ontology)
Definition Any process that results in a change in state or activity of a cell or an organism (in terms of movement, secretion, enzyme production, gene expression, etc.) as a result of a stimulus. The process begins with detection of the stimulus and ends with a change in state or activity or the cell or organism.
Also Known As "physiological response to stimulus"
